Lou Lamoriello is stepping down as the New Jersey Devils' general manager and handing the job to Ray Shero. The 72-year-old Lamoriello has led the Devils since 1987 and guided them to three Stanley Cups. The 52-year-old Shero was let go as the Pittsburgh Penguins' general manager last May. He is the son of former Flyers and New York Rangers coach Fred Shero.
